Rotate blue arms away from black arm so your copter forms a Y. 
Align the hole in the corner of the plate with the hole in the arm and 

reinsert bolt into its original position. Ensure that bolt passes through 

bottom plate, arm, and top plate. Use wrench to fasten each bolt with a 

metal nut.

Fasten arms in place

Slide arms into Y position

Secure with bolt

To unpack your copter’s legs, simply slide leg into place and secure 

using provided 25 mm bolts and nuts.

Rotate leg back into the flight position as 

shown above. The hole in the leg should 

align with the hole in the arm. Insert a 25 

mm bolt through leg and arm, and secure 

with nut. Repeat for all three legs.
